====== SYK (Spleen Tyrosine Kinase) ====== SYK is a cytoplasmic tyrosine kinase involved in innate and adaptive immune signaling. It plays a critical role in the activation of immune cells such as B cells, macrophages, microglia, and mast cells. ===== General Information ===== * **Full name**: Spleen Tyrosine Kinase * **Gene**: SYK (Chromosome 9) * **Protein type**: Non-receptor tyrosine kinase * **Location**: Cytoplasm * **Expressed in**: * B cells * Myeloid cells (e.g., macrophages, microglia, dendritic cells) * Mast cells * Platelets ===== Functions ===== * Transduces signals from ITAM-bearing receptors such as: * B Cell Receptor (BCR) * Fc receptors (FcγR, FcεR) * TREM1 (via DAP12 adaptor) * Activates key intracellular signaling pathways: * **PI3K/AKT** * **MAPK/ERK** * **NF-κB** * **PDK1 → STAT3** ===== In the Central Nervous System ===== * In microglia, SYK mediates: * Inflammatory activation * Cytokine release * Phagocytosis * In glioblastoma (GBM): * Activated via TREM1 on microglia * Promotes tumor-supportive immune environment via SYK–PDK–STAT3 axis ===== Pathological Involvement ===== * **Autoimmune disorders**: rheumatoid arthritis, lupus * **B-cell malignancies**: lymphomas * **CNS disorders**: * Glioblastoma progression * Alzheimer's disease (via microglial dysfunction) * **Allergy**: mast cell degranulation ===== Therapeutic Targeting ===== * **Fostamatinib**: FDA-approved SYK inhibitor (for chronic ITP) * Clinical trials for: * Autoimmunity * Cancer * Neuroinflammation ===== SYK Signaling Pathway (Simplified) ===== - Receptor activation (e.g., TREM1) - ↓ ITAM phosphorylation - ↓ SYK recruitment and activation - ↓ Downstream signals: * **PDK1 → STAT3** (proinflammatory transcription) * **PI3K–AKT** (cell survival, metabolism) * **NF-κB** (cytokine expression)
